首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将Html.DevExtreme().LookupFor列表绑定到模型

Html.DevExtreme().LookupFor列表是一个用于绑定模型的前端开发工具。它可以将一个列表绑定到模型,使得用户可以通过下拉列表选择其中的项。

具体实现步骤如下:

  1. 首先,确保你已经引入了DevExtreme的相关库文件和样式表。
  2. 在HTML页面中,使用Html.DevExtreme().LookupFor方法创建一个LookupFor列表。该方法接受两个参数:绑定的模型属性和一个包含选项的列表。
  3. 在模型中定义一个属性,用于存储用户选择的项。例如,可以在模型中定义一个名为SelectedOption的属性。
  4. 在后端代码中,将列表的选项数据传递给前端页面。可以通过查询数据库或者其他方式获取选项数据,并将其传递给前端。
  5. 在前端页面中,使用Html.DevExtreme().LookupFor方法创建一个LookupFor列表,并将选项数据绑定到该列表。
  6. 将模型中的属性与LookupFor列表的选中项进行绑定。可以使用Html.DevExtreme().Bind方法将模型属性与LookupFor列表的选中项进行双向绑定。
  7. 最后,将LookupFor列表显示在页面上,用户可以通过下拉列表选择其中的项。当用户选择一个项时,模型中的属性值会自动更新。

以下是一个示例代码:

代码语言:txt
复制
// 后端代码
public class MyModel
{
    public string SelectedOption { get; set; }
}

public ActionResult Index()
{
    var options = new List<string> { "Option 1", "Option 2", "Option 3" };
    ViewBag.Options = options;
    return View(new MyModel());
}

// 前端代码
@model MyModel

@Html.DevExtreme().LookupFor(m => m.SelectedOption, ViewBag.Options)
    .Bind(Model, m => m.SelectedOption)

在上述示例中,ViewBag.Options包含了选项数据,MyModel类中的SelectedOption属性用于存储用户选择的项。Html.DevExtreme().LookupFor方法创建了一个LookupFor列表,并将选项数据绑定到该列表。Html.DevExtreme().Bind方法将模型属性与LookupFor列表的选中项进行双向绑定。

这样,用户就可以通过下拉列表选择其中的项,并且模型中的属性值会自动更新。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云数据库(TencentDB)。腾讯云云服务器提供可靠的计算能力,适用于各种应用场景。腾讯云数据库提供高性能、可扩展的数据库服务,适用于存储和管理数据。

更多关于腾讯云云服务器和腾讯云数据库的信息,请访问以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何将本地transformer模型部署Elasticsearch

本地模型的格式要求 要将自己训练的自有模型上传到elasticsearch,模型必须具备特定的格式。...上面的模型下载到本地,然后每次通过本地的模型进行部署。...(有关受支持架构的更多信息, 请参阅兼容的第三方模型,这里需要明确的是,有“兼容的第三方模型列表并不意味着其他所有的模型就是不兼容的,只是没有经过测试。...可参考:Elastic 进阶教程:在Elasticsearch中部署中文NER模型) 从 Hugging Face 上 clone 所选模型本地。...总结 本文介绍了如何将本地训练好的transformer模型,直接通过eland上传到Elasticsearch,从而实现在Elastic中管理和使用自己的模型

3.4K31

如何将私有云模型拓展混合云?

要扩展私有云模型新的混合数据和处理模型,用户应该建立一个对资源透明的目标,针对这个目标协调数据模型,API和开发实践,使用设计模式来协调应用特定的需求和工具。...这种抽象数据访问的方法可以帮助组件封装资源的具体细节,这对于开发人员不想要绑定某个托管选项时是很必要的。...如果有必要将云爆炸或者故障转移构建已有的应用中,设计模式在确保横向扩展和负载均衡分配的一致性的过程中很重要。...随着云应用从简单的未充分利用的服务器迁移到云进化特定云的开发,优化平衡私有IT云和公共云所产生的益处将会增加。...利用通过新的API和应用模型所产生的透明度的机会也会增加,开发人员和架构师们从私有云混合云的转变中所学到的将为他们做好迎接IT未来的准备。

2K60
  • 如何将PyTorch Lightning模型部署生产中

    本着这种精神,我整理了将PyTorch Lightning模型部署生产环境的指南。在此过程中,我们将研究几种导出PyTorch Lightning模型以包括在推理管道中的选项。...部署PyTorch Lightning模型进行推理的每种方法 有三种方法可以导出PyTorch Lightning模型进行投放: 将模型另存为PyTorch检查点 将模型转换为ONNX 将模型导出到...因此,导出的模型是普通的PyTorch模型,可以相应地使用。 有了保存的检查点,我们可以在Cortex中轻松地为模型提供服务。...请注意,我们还可以部署集群,由Cortex加速和管理: ? 在所有部署中,Cortex都会容器化我们的API并将其公开为Web服务。...要将模型导出到ONNX,只需将以下代码添加到您的训练脚本中: ? 请注意,您的输入样本应模仿实际模型输入的形状。 导出ONNX模型后,就可以使用Cortex的ONNX Predictor为其提供服务。

    2.1K20

    如何将PyTorch Lighting模型部署生产服务中

    本着这种精神,我整理了这篇将PyTorch Lightning模型部署生产中的指南。在此过程中,我们将了解一些用于导出PyTorch Lightning模型并将其包含在推理管道中的不同选项。...使用PyTorch Lightning模型进行推理的各种方法 有三种方法导出用于PyTorch Lightning模型进行服务: 保存模型为PyTorch检查点 将模型转换为ONNX 导出模型Torchscript...因此,导出的模型是一个正常的PyTorch模型,可以相应地提供服务。 有了保存好的检查点,我们就可以轻松地在Cortex中使用该模型。...注意,我们也可以将其部署一个集群中,并由Cortex进行管理: ? 在所有的部署中,Cortex将我们的API打包并将其作为web的服务公开。...要将模型导出到ONNX,只需将以下代码添加到训练脚本中: ? 注意,输入样本应该模拟实际模型输入的形状。 一旦你导出了ONNX模型,你就可以使用Cortex的ONNX Predictor来服务它。

    2.6K10

    如何将机器学习的模型部署NET环境中?

    这就是为什么你有时需要找到一种方法,将用Python或R编写的机器学习模型部署基于.NET等语言的环境中。...在本文中,将为大家展示如何使用Web API将机器学习模型集成.NET编写的应用程序中。 输入:Flask 我们可以使用Flask作为共享和主持机器学习预测的一种方式。...在中间留出空间,以便稍后在中间添加模型和路线。 请注意,我们指定了我们运行的希望应用程序的主机和端口。...创建并训练一个模型 加载Titanic 数据集并在其上创建一个模型: 制作一个简单的API 这是比较有趣的部分。...现在就有一个简单的API模型了! 部署NET环境 在NET环境中部署Flask有很多选择,它们将大大依赖于你的基础架构的选择。

    1.9K90

    一文讲述如何将预测范式引入机器学习模型

    主要思路 本文构建了一个在视觉条件下以感官信息作为输入的预测模型。由于无法准确建立感官信息的运动方程,只能通过机器学习来完成。 ?...到目前为止,我们就完成了一个完整的视觉预测模型的系统搭建任务。每个单元都有其清晰的目标函数,误差以分布式的方式在系统中传播,而不是以单个反向传播标签的形式,并且系统仍然具有扩展性。...原理上,这就是通用的视觉预测模型——没有任何变形,只是以一种新的方式安排了联想记忆(associative memories)。 该模型的主要目标是进行预测。...如果构建输入信号的内部模型,这个系统仍然可以胜任。由于其内部的循环连接,该系统可以扩展为非常复杂的模型。下面的动画显示了信息的流动过程: ?...好了,现在系统设计完成了,详细说明一下它到底能做什么,在这之前,关于该模型还有几个重要的东西需要强调一下: ? 真的有用吗?我们用实验去证明!

    54060

    如何将tensorflow训练好的模型移植Android (MNIST手写数字识别)

    PanJinquan/Mnist-tensorFlow-AndroidDemo 本博客将以最简单的方式,利用TensorFlow实现了MNIST手写数字识别,并将Python TensoFlow训练好的模型移植...,在Windows下测试没错,但把模型移植Android后就出错了,但用别人的模型又正常运行;后来折腾了半天才发现,是类型转换出错啦!!!!...二、移植Android 相信大家看到很多大神的博客,都是要自己编译TensoFlow的so库和jar包,说实在的,这个过程真TM麻烦,反正我弄了半天都没成功过,然后放弃了……。...https://www.zalou.cn/article/180291.htm https://www.zalou.cn/article/185206.htm 到此这篇关于将tensorflow训练好的模型移植...Android (MNIST手写数字识别)的文章就介绍这了,更多相关tensorflow模型识别MNIST手写数字内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n

    1.3K20

    一文讲述如何将预测范式引入机器学习模型

    最近,他又发布一篇博文,详细介绍了——视觉预测模型(Predictive Vision Model),用于将预测范式引入机器学习模型中。 这是一篇有趣的干货长文,希望大家能花时间来阅读。...下面简要介绍下视觉预测模型的思路及部分细节。 主要思路 本文构建了一个在视觉条件下以感官信息作为输入的预测模型。由于无法准确建立感官信息的运动方程,只能通过机器学习来完成。...原理上,这就是通用的视觉预测模型——没有任何变形,只是以一种新的方式安排了联想记忆(associative memories)。 该模型的主要目标是进行预测。...如果构建输入信号的内部模型,这个系统仍然可以胜任。由于其内部的循环连接,该系统可以扩展为非常复杂的模型。...这种信息在行为识别方面是一个十分有用的信号,涉及显著性以及注意力机制的概念。 真的有用吗?我们用实验去证明! 大量的实验证明,PVM确实在基本预测任务中发挥了巨大的作用,但它还能做别的事情吗?

    1.1K160

    最通俗易懂的——如何将机器学习模型的准确性从80%提高90%以上

    数据科学工作通常需要大幅度提高工作量才能提高所开发模型的准确性。这五个建议将有助于改善您的机器学习模型,并帮助您的项目达到其目标。 ? 您可以做以下五件事来改善您的机器学习模型!...如果我们将平均健身得分从1580岁的年龄范围内进行计算,那么八十岁的孩子似乎将获得比他们实际应该更高的健身得分。 因此,您要问自己的第一个问题是 为什么 数据一开始会丢失。...2.特征工程 可以显着改善机器学习模型的第二种方法是通过特征工程。特征工程是将原始数据转换为更好地表示人们正在试图解决的潜在问题的特征的过程。...然后,模型选择每个决策树的所有预测的模式(多数)。这有什么意义?通过依靠“多数胜利”模型,它降低了单个树出错的风险。 ? 例如,如果我们创建一个决策树,第三个决策树,它将预测0。...5.调整超参数 最后,调整模型的超参数并不经常被谈论,但仍然非常重要。在这里,必须清楚地了解正在使用的ML模型。否则,可能很难理解每个超参数。

    65030

    从传统模型,一文了解「可迁移推荐系统」发展,附:各阶段论文列表

    近几年模态理解技术发展迅猛,研究人员逐渐转向利用纯模态信息建模用户序列,从而实现在上下游场景没有数据覆盖的情况下实现可迁移推荐系统。...TransRec 是首个研究混合模态迁移的推荐系统模型,也是首次考虑图像像素的迁移学习模型。TransRec 采用端端训练方式,而不是直接抽取离线 item 多模态表征。...实验结果表明,利用端端训练技术可以极大程度上激发模态信息的潜能,仅使用经典框架如 SASRec 即可超越近期同类型可迁移推荐模型。 论文还验证了基于纯模态信息的 zero-shot 迁移能力。...实验结果表明: 1. 175B 的参数 LM 可能还没有达到其性能上限,通过观察 LLM 的参数量从 13B 175B 时,TCF 模型的性能还没有收敛。...非端端的联合训练提取的特征可能存在粒度尺度不匹配等问题,通常只能生成次优的推荐水平; 4.

    71620

    vue原来可以这样上手

    vue的作用是什么,原来他就是把js中的模型与html视图做绑定,如new Vue时: data属性:指向与html视图相关联的model(模型) el:指向html视图的渲染域 methods:可以从...vue的视图是如何将数据传递给model,而model又是如何将数据展示视图呢,通过methods.add方法的响应可以改变其vModel,vModel的改变会自动响应的html视图,methods.del...这就是vue的一大核心能力,实现模型与视图的双向绑定(多谢“两眼欲读”博友纠正:vue的核心之一并非双向绑定,而是基于响应式设计,在此更正,希望大家谅解)。...还能了解v-for指令的应用,以及列表中的事件在执行时是如何向事件函数传递参数的,见代码: {{item.id}}...模型影响视图的变化,反过来视图也会可以改变模型(多谢“两眼欲读”博友纠正:vue的核心之一并非双向绑定,而是基于响应式设计,在此更正,希望大家谅解)。

    1.1K90

    在线预约小程序搭建教程8-教师详情页

    教程总目录 01 总体介绍 02 创建数据源 03 创建应用 04 首页的制作 05 导航条的制作 06 科目导航的制作 07 教师列表页的制作 我们上一节实现了教师列表页的功能开发,本节我们就进行详情页的开发...要开发详情页主要需要解决几个问题: 教师的主键怎么传入详情页 详情页如何接收页面传过来的参数 如何根据主键过滤数据 如何将教师的信息显示页面上 页面传参 首先需要解决页面传参的问题,一般从列表页跳转到详情页...登录控制台,我们打开教师列表页,在列表上增加一个点击事件 [在这里插入图片描述] 事件的话我们选择页面跳转,然后跳转到详情页 [在这里插入图片描述] 参数绑定到我们的主键 [在这里插入图片描述] 事件定义好后...点击导航条上的变量 [在这里插入图片描述] 我们定义一个参数变量id [在这里插入图片描述] 有了参数变量之后,我们还需要定义一个变量根据参数变量过滤数据,我们再创建一个变量detail,变量类型选择为模型变量...[在这里插入图片描述] 依次做数据绑定 [在这里插入图片描述] [在这里插入图片描述] 通过以上设置我们的详情页就开发好了。

    93140

    【微服务】136:非常好用的前端框架Vue

    模型:model 模型,包括数据和一些基本操作,这里就可以理解成从后台响应的数据。 ③DOM操作 那如何将model渲染对应的view中呢?...NPM默认的仓库地址是在国外网站,速度较慢,建议大家设置淘宝镜像。但是切换镜像是比较麻烦的。 推荐一款切换镜像的工具:nrm ?...命令有很多,但看名字都很简单,做个汇总: 查看NPM版本命令:npm -v nrm安装命令:npm install nrm -g 查看npm的仓库列表命令:nrm ls 使用淘宝镜像源命令:nrm use...el:element的简写,通过id选择器确定模块,通过它将视图和模型绑定。 data:就是数据的意思,很好理解。 以前需要使用dom操作将数据渲染对应的标签,现在数据和view自动就可以完成。...④点击事件 @click,这是vue中的点击事件编写格式,同样的也可以和model中的num绑定。 好,代码编写完毕,做一个测试: ?

    1K30

    C#编写影院售票系统(A project with a higher amount of gold )(1:项目需求 ,思路分析与窗体效果)

    lsy131479/p/8367314.html 项目需求: 影院售票系统 1.基础设施 放映厅 座位集合 2.一个海报------------>放映计划 3.售票设置----------->观影 领域模型...绑定放映计划 1.Schedule类中添加一个方法LoadItems()  -----------为了给items属性赋值 ? ?...将集合拆解绑定TreeView,形成有层级关系的节点 思路分析: 01.如何将内存中的一个字符串保存到硬盘的一个文件中 解析:通过I/O的方式 序列化:将临时的(内存中)数据永久保存到一种介质(硬盘)...上的操作,看成是序列化 不可以用序列化做为加密的手段 02.如何将一个List list序列化硬盘上 解析:首先通过循环拆解出每一个Person对象,然后通过XXX.Name,XXX.Age

    1.2K60

    猫头鹰的深夜翻译:对于RestAPI简单的基于身份的权限控制

    权限控制的模型有许多种,比如RBAC(基于角色的权限控制),DAC(自由访问控制)等。虽然文档中解释的原则可以应用于各种模型,但我选择RBAC作为参考,因为它被广泛接受并且非常直观。...显而易见,角色使得权限管理更容易了 用户与群组绑定 将用户与群组绑定是一种更好的实践。...这允许我们将用户组织组中,然后将角色分配给少数组,而不是许多用户。...但是,授权机制必须知道如何将每个权限与代码中的特定方法相匹配,并且有人必须记录所有可用的方法(即create_order,view_order等)。...例如,可以将@secure实现为基于角色的检查,但也可以使用访问控制列表(ACL)。比如,检查当前用户是否列在订单的ACL列表中。

    1K40

    如何让 SwiftUI 的列表变得更加灵活

    元素绑定和自定义滑动操作 接下来,让我们看看如何将完全自定义的滑动操作添加到列表中。...然后,让我们使用另一个新功能,集合元素绑定,让系统自动为我们的 articles 数组中的每个元素创建一个可变绑定: struct ArticleList: View { @ObservedObject...... } } .listStyle(.insetGrouped) } } 注意:关于上述创建集合元素绑定的新方法...在列表中使用 refreshable 修饰符就可以完成,然后使用该修饰符的闭包 await 调用视图模型的异步 reload 方法: struct ArticleList: View { @ObservedObject...item 上调用的,而不是在列表本身上调用,这为我们提供了很大的灵活性,可以根据想要构建的 UI 类型动态隐藏或显示每个分隔符。

    4.9K41

    如何通过INTOUCH组态软件做EXCEL报表(含代码)

    报表功能是自控系统经常用的一个功能,用过报表功能,我们能用表格的方式,查询历史数据,也能通过报表分析、统计,并根据报表调整工艺配方等等。...01 如何将intouch数据插入SQL数据库 1:首先先在SQL数据库建立一张表,这里我们使用SQL2008版本,其他版本操作雷同。...4:在INTOUCH的SQL访问管理器中建立绑定列表。 5:在绑定列表中配置字段信息,INTOUCH的绑定列表列名和SQL数据库中的列名,必须一致(一字不差),否则无法插入数据库。...02 如何通过EXCEL表格查询SQL数据库 如图所示,可以点击日期控件,可以刷新当前日期所对应的数据内容EXCEL中。...其他品牌的组态软件,如IFIX,WINCC等只要将数据插入SQL数据库,我们都可以通过这种方式做出报表。

    3.1K40
    领券